Trades 07/Oct/2009

AGCO (fall thru prev day low)

Bearish first then sideways consolidation at OR lows. The 7th is NR7 OR break closing weak below the OR. This is our short trigger. Closed partial as we approached the Fib ext. The rest was closed towards end of day also at the 2R level.

EL (gap up)

Trend up then OR break on 3rd. Sideways pullback above the OR on next two candles. The 5th is NR3 IB pullback above OR and ema. This is our long trigger. Closed partial at 1R near Fib Ext and left rest to run. This was closed at around 2R towards end of day.

ORLY (fall thru prev day low)

Bearish first then sideways consolidation below OR low. The 4th is NR3 pullback retest of OR low. This is our short trigger. Closed partial as we approached the Fib ext. The rest was closed at the 3R level.

TraderAm said...

greyT.

Price opens inside prev day range and closes outside (on 1st 15min candle). Average daily volume > 1 Million. Volume on 1st candle around 150k or greater.
